11/20/2023 0 Comments Aws bastion host quick start![]() checkbox and click Create to generate the stack. Modify any other fields on this screen you wish, then click Next to continue.Ĭheck the I acknowledge that AWS CloudFormation might create IAM resources with custom names. If you aren't sure, leave this blank and deployment will use your account's permissions. (Optional) Select an IAM Role with proper CloudFormation permissions necessary to deploy a stack. ![]() If you aren't sure, you can enter 0.0.0.0/0 to allow any IP address to connect, though this is obviously less secure. For example, if your public IP address is 1.2.3.4 you might enter 1.2.3.4/32 into this field. (Optional) Modify the IP address range in the SSHLocation field to indicate what IP range is allowed to SSH into the Bastion host. Input a secure password in the Password field. Select the KeyName of the key pair you previously created. (Optional) If you haven't already done so, you'll need to create at least one AWS Access Key. Save this key to an appropriate location (typically your local user ~/.ssh directory).Īfter you've signed into the AWS console visit this page, which should contain a link to the quickstart-spinnakercf.template.Click Create Key Pair and enter an identifying name in the Key pair name field.If you don't have a KeyPair already start by opening the AWS Console and navigate to EC2 > NETWORK & SECURITY > Key Pairs.(Optional) You'll need at least one AWS EC2 Key Pair for securely connecting via SSH. (Optional) If necessary, visit to sign up for or login to your AWS account. This quick start process will take about 10 - 15 minutes and is mostly automated. *AWS Spinnaker Quick Start Architecture - Courtesy of AWS* The Bastion host will then allow a pass through connection to the private subnet that is running Spinnaker. ![]() The public subnet contains a Bastion host instance designed to be strictly accessible, with just port 22 open for SSH access. The AWS Spinnaker Quick Start will create a simple architecture for you containing two subnets (one public and one private) in a Virtual Private Cloud (VPC). Looking to Deploy Spinnaker In Another Environment?If you're looking for the utmost control over your Spinnaker deployment you should check out our How to Deploy a Spinnaker Stack for Chaos Monkey guide, which provides a step-by-step tutorial for setting up Halyard and Spinnaker on a local or virtual machine of your choice. We'll be deploying Spinnaker on AWS, and the easiest method for doing so is to use the CloudFormation Quick Start template. In this first section we'll explore the fastest and simplest way to get Spinnaker up and running, which will then allow you to move onto installing and then using. Spinnaker is a powerful tool, but since both Spinnaker and Chaos Monkey were developed by and for Netflix's own architecture, you'll need to do the extra legwork to configure Spinnaker to work within your application and infrastructure. Spinnaker can also be used to deploy across multiple accounts and regions, often using pipelines that define a series of events that should occur every time a new version is released. Spinnaker allows for automated deployments across multiple cloud platforms (such as AWS, Azure, Google Cloud Platform, and more). Modern Chaos Monkey requires the use of Spinnaker, which is an open-source, multi-cloud continuous delivery platform developed by Netflix. How to Quickly Deploy Spinnaker for Chaos Monkey We also examine the scenarios where Chaos Monkey is the right solution, and its limitations since it only handles random instance terminations. This chapter will provide a step-by-step guide for setting up and using Chaos Monkey with AWS.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|